"It's hard to keep up with all of Lindsay Lohan's troubles lately. She was recently arrested and charged with assault in New York, and in California, she was charged the same day with three other crimes. But now Lohan has her finances to worry about, according to TMZ.

The IRS has seized all of the star's bank accounts, the website reported, because she owes more than $200,000 for unpaid taxes."
